*{padding: 0px;margin: 0px;}

body{background: #F9F9F7 url('/img/a1.gif') repeat-x;font-size: 0.9em;font-family: "trebuchet ms", helvetica, sans-serif;color: #000;}
a{color: #46461f;text-decoration:none;}
a:hover{text-decoration: none;color: #FF7800;}
:link, :visited {text-decoration: none; border-bottom: 1px dotted #CCC;}
html > body :link, html > body :visited { border-bottom: 1px dotted; background: transparent;}
:link:hover, :visited:hover {border-bottom: 1px solid #CCC;}
sup{font-size: 0.5em;}
/*p{text-align:justify;}*/
H1{font-size: 1.3em;}
H2{font-size: 1.1em;}
H3{font-size: 1.0em;}

#sitebody {position: relative;display:block;width:700px;top:-92px;}
#left{position: relative;display:block;width: 500px;float: left;}
#left h1{position: relative;clear:both;top: 4px;line-height: 20px;color: #656551;letter-spacing: -1px;background: url('/img/a22.gif') bottom repeat-x;padding: 0px 0px 10px 15px;margin-bottom: 20px;}
#left h2{position: relative;clear:both;top: 4px;line-height: 20px;color: #FF7800;letter-spacing: -1px;background: url('/img/a22.gif') bottom repeat-x;padding: 0px 0px 5px 0px;margin-bottom: 10px;}
#left h2 a{color: #46461f;text-decoration:none;border-bottom: 1px dotted;}
#left h2 a:hover{color: #FF7800;text-decoration:none;border-bottom: 1px dotted;}
#left p{margin-bottom: 10px;/*text-align:justify;*/}
#left .content{margin-bottom: 5px;}
#left .imgfleft{margin: 4px;border:0px;float:left;}
#left .imgfright{margin: 4px;border:0px;float:right;}
#left .post{margin-bottom: 10px;}/*
#left .post h2 {margin-bottom: 10px;padding: 0px 0px 0px 15px;}*/
/*#left .post .header{position: relative;}
#left .post .content .reklam{padding: 8px 8px 8px 0px;margin:0px; float:left;display:inline;}*/
#left .post .header h2{padding: 0px 0px 5px 15px;margin-bottom:10px;}
#left .post .header ul, ol, li{padding: 0px 0px 0px 15px;margin-bottom:5px;}
/*#left .post .date{position: absolute;right: 15px;top: 0px;line-height: 35px;color: #AFAFA4;font-weight: bold;}*/
#left .post .content{margin-bottom: 0px;padding: 0px 0px 10px 15px;}
#left .post .footer{top: 0px;background: url('/img/a33.gif') repeat-x;height: 64px;}
#left .post .footer ul{list-style: none;position: absolute;right: 15px;bottom: 15px;}
#left .post .footer ul li{display:inline;line-height: 14px;padding-left: 17px;font-size:11px;margin-left:5px;background-repeat: no-repeat;background-position: 0px 2px;}
#left .post .footer ul li a{text-decoration:none; font-size:11px;}
#left .post .footer ul li a:hover{text-decoration:none;font-size:11px;}
#left .post .footer .socialky{text-decoration:none;margin-left:5px;padding:0;}
#left .post .footer ul li.printerfriendly{background-image: url('/img/a41.gif');}
#left .post .footer ul li.comments{background-image: url('/img/a36.gif');}
#left .post .footer ul li.readmore{background-image: url('/img/a38.gif');}

#right {position: relative;display:block;width: 180px;float: right;}
#right h3{position: relative;top: 4px;line-height: 25px;color: #656551;letter-spacing: -1px;background: url('/img/a22.gif') bottom repeat-x;padding: 0px 0px 5px 5px;margin-bottom: 20px;}
#right .content{padding: 0px 5px 0px 5px;margin-bottom: 15px;}

#menu{position: relative;background: none;height: 25px;padding: 0px;margin: 0px;}
#menu ul{background: #fff url('/img/a18.gif') repeat-x top;color: #F9F9F7;text-decoration: none;vertical-align:bottom;}
#menu ul li{display: inline;line-height: 25px;padding-left: 3px;color: #F9F9F7;}
#menu ul li.first{color: #FF7800;}
#menu ul li.first a{color: #FF7800;}
#menu ul li.first a:hover{color: #FF7800;}
#menu ul li a{border-bottom:0;background-color:transparent;background-repeat: repeat-x;padding:10px 7px 0px 7px;font-size:0.8em;color: #000;font-weight:bold;text-decoration:none;}
#menu ul li a:hover{border-bottom:0;padding:10px 7px 0px 7px;margin:0;color:#4A4A24;text-decoration:underline;}

#header{display:block;width:707px;height:92px;color: #fff;padding:0;margin:0;clear:both;}
#header .left{display:inline;float:left;background:#FF7800 url('/img/a8.gif') repeat-x;width:92px;height:92px;margin:0px;padding:0px;}
#header .left a{border-bottom:0px;}
#header .left a:hover{border-bottom:0px;}
#header .left a img{border:0px;}
#header .right{float:right;display:inline;background:#EAEAE2;width:608px;height:92px;margin:0px;padding:0px;}

#searchmenu{display:block;position:relative;clear:both;top:-92px;background: #000 url('/img/a16.gif') repeat-x;height:47px;line-height:47px;padding:0;margin: 98px 0px 20px 0px;color:#fff;}
#searchmenu .right{float:right;display:inline;margin: 0;padding:0;height:30px;line-height:30px;}
#searchmenu .right input{width:140px;}
#searchmenu .right table{display:inline;margin:0;padding:0;background:none;}
#searchmenu .right input{margin:0;padding:0;}
#searchmenu .right tr{margin:0;padding:0;background:none;}
#searchmenu .right td{margin:0;padding:0;background:none;}
#searchmenu .left{float:left;display:inline;margin:0;padding:0;height:30px;line-height:30px;top:0px;}
#searchmenu .left p{padding: 0 0 0 10px;margin:0;font-size:0.8em;}
#searchmenu .left a{color: #FF7800;}

img.picA{position: relative;top: -2px;background: url('/img/a47.gif') no-repeat;width: 76px;height: 74px;padding: 8px;}
img.picB{position: relative;top: -2px;background: url('/img/a26.gif') no-repeat;width: 146px;height: 75px;padding: 7px;}
img.floatleft{float: left;margin: 0px 14px 3px 0px;}

.linklist{list-style: none;}
.linklist li{border-top: solid 0px #EEEEEE;padding-top: 5px;margin: 5px 0px 0px 0px;}
.linklist li.first{border-top: 0px;margin-top: 0px;padding-top: 0px;}

#upbg{position: absolute;left: 0px;background: #fff url('/img/upbg.gif') no-repeat;width: 747px;height: 264px;z-index: 1;}
#outer{position: relative;width: 747px;margin: 0 auto;padding:0;background: #fff url('/img/abg.gif') repeat-y;}
#inner{position: relative;padding: 13px 20px 13px 20px;z-index: 2;}
#footer{position:relative;display:block;clear:both;top:0px;height:35px;line-height:35px;background-image: url('/img/a50.gif');text-align:center;color: #A8A88D;}
#footer a{color: #8C8C73;}
